Abstract

The utility model discloses a safe operation platform for prefabricating construction of a round pipe culvert, which comprises a first connecting rod (2), a second connecting rod (3), a first connecting column (4), a second connecting column (5) and an operation pedal (7); the plurality of second connecting rods are circumferentially arranged on the outer side of the circular pipe culvert outer template (1), and the plurality of second connecting columns are circumferentially arranged on the outer side of the second connecting rods; one end of each first connecting rod is connected with the circular pipe culvert external template, and the other end of each first connecting rod is connected with the first connecting column; one end of each second connecting rod is detachably and correspondingly connected with each first connecting column, and the other end of each second connecting rod is detachably and correspondingly connected with each second connecting column; the plurality of second connecting columns are located at the same horizontal height, and the operation pedals are laid on the plurality of second connecting columns, so that the operation pedals form a safe operation platform around the outer side of the circular pipe culvert external formwork. Background
In highway engineering, the round pipe culvert is the most common culvert structure type in rural highway subgrade drainage, and has the advantages of good mechanical property, simple structure, convenient construction, short construction period and low cost. The most common of the circular pipe culvert is the reinforced concrete circular pipe culvert, the circular pipe culvert is usually prefabricated on the spot, but the requirement on the safety of the site construction is higher and higher, and a safe operation platform must be firstly erected when the circular pipe culvert is prefabricated.
At present, the common method for setting up a safe operation platform of a prefabricated round pipe culvert on a construction site is as follows: set up the scaffold frame in the circular pipe culvert template outside, as safe operation platform, though the scaffold frame can satisfy the safety requirement, nevertheless dismantle too troublesome, the scaffold frame of just must dismantling once per prefabricated circular pipe culvert, need set up the scaffold frame again when prefabricating next circular pipe culvert, take time and take a lot of work, reduced the efficiency of construction.

Detailed Description
The present invention will be further described with reference to the accompanying drawings and specific embodiments.
Referring to fig. 1 and 2, a safe operating platform for prefabrication construction of a circular culvert comprises a first connecting rod 2, a second connecting rod 3, a first connecting column 4, a second connecting column 5 and an operation pedal 7; the plurality of second connecting rods 3 are circumferentially arranged on the outer side of the circular pipe culvert external template 1, and the plurality of second connecting columns 5 are circumferentially arranged on the outer side of the plurality of second connecting rods 3; one end of each first connecting rod 2 is connected to the outer wall of the circular pipe culvert outer template 1, and the other end of each first connecting rod 2 is detachably and correspondingly connected with each first connecting column 4; one end of each of the second connecting rods 3 is detachably and correspondingly connected with each of the first connecting columns 4, and the other end of each of the second connecting rods 3 is detachably and correspondingly connected with each of the second connecting columns 5; the plurality of second connecting columns 5 are located at the same horizontal height, and the operation pedals 7 are laid on the plurality of second connecting columns 5, so that the operation pedals 7 form a safe operation platform around the outer side of the circular pipe culvert outer formwork 1.
Preferentially, the first connecting rods 2 can be welded and fixed on the outer side of the circular pipe culvert outer template 1, and the first connecting rods 2 which are arranged on the top and the bottom of the circular pipe culvert outer template 1 in a double-layer mode can be welded and fixed for ensuring the stability of a safe operation platform, and if the height of the circular pipe culvert outer template 1 is higher, the first connecting rods 2 can also be additionally arranged in the middle. The number of the first connecting rods 2 can be adjusted according to the outer diameter of the circular pipe culvert outer template 1, and the number of the second connecting rods 3 is consistent with that of the first connecting rods 2. Extend the outside radiation of head rod 2 and second connecting rod 3 to circular pipe culvert exterior sheathing 1, form the support body that is used for supporting operation footboard 7 to lay operation footboard 7 on second connecting rod 3, as the safe operation platform when the circular pipe culvert is prefabricated, detachable messenger's dismouting is more convenient, swift, is favorable to improving the efficiency of construction.
A first through hole 21 is formed at the other end of the first connecting rod 2, and the aperture of the first through hole 21 is slightly larger than the diameter of the first connecting column 4, so that the first connecting column 4 can penetrate through the first connecting rod 2 through the first through hole 21. The first connecting rod 2 and the first connecting column 4 are connected through the first through hole 21 in a sleeved mode, and the dismounting and the mounting are convenient and fast. During construction, the first connecting rod 2 and the first connecting column 4 can be locked through physical connection modes such as bolts and the like, so that the structural strength is ensured.
Both ends of second connecting rod 3 all be formed with second through-hole 31, the aperture of second through-hole 31 slightly is greater than the diameter of first spliced pole 4 and second spliced pole 5, makes first spliced pole 4 can run through the one end of second connecting rod 3 through second through-hole 31, second spliced pole 5 can run through the other end of second connecting rod 3 through second through-hole 31. Adopt the mode of cup jointing to connect second connecting rod 3 and first spliced pole 4, second spliced pole 5 through second through-hole 31, easy dismounting, swift, lock through physical connection modes such as bolts between second connecting rod 3 and the second spliced pole 5, when using, also can lock through physical connection modes such as bolts between second connecting rod 3 and the first spliced pole 4 to guarantee structural strength.
The bottom of second connecting rod 3 be connected with bracing piece 6 perpendicularly, bracing piece 6 is vertical to be propped up and is established subaerial, can provide reliable support to second connecting rod 3 and operation footboard 7.
The first connecting rods 2 and the second connecting rods 3 which are connected to the same first connecting column 4 are coaxially arranged and located in the radial direction of the circular pipe culvert outer formwork 1, and the plurality of first connecting rods 2 and the plurality of second connecting rods 3 are arranged at equal intervals. The plurality of first connecting rods 2 and the plurality of second connecting rods 3 provide stable support for the operation pedal 7, the whole stress is uniform, and the structural stability is high.
The upper end of the first connecting column 4 is slightly higher than the laying height of the operation pedal 7, so that the sleeving installation of the first connecting rod 2 and the second connecting rod 3 is guaranteed.
The upper ends of the second connecting columns 5 are higher than the upper ends of the first connecting columns 4 and the operation pedal 7, so that a plurality of second connecting columns 5 form a protection rod system on the outer side of the operation pedal 7, and the safety of construction personnel on the operation pedal 7 is improved.
The external diameter of the circular pipe culvert external template 1 is 2125mm, the height is 1990mm, preferably, the first connecting rod 2 and the second connecting rod 3 are made of 10# channel steel, the height distance between the center of the first connecting rod 2 and the top and the bottom of the circular pipe culvert external template 1 is 200mm, and the height distance between the center of the second connecting rod 3 and the top and the bottom of the circular pipe culvert external template 1 is 300mm. The first connecting column 4 and the second connecting column 5 are made of steel pipes with the diameter of 48mm, the height of the first connecting column 4 is 1990mm, and the height of the second connecting column 5 is 2940mm.
Referring to fig. 1 and fig. 2, the installation and use method of the present invention is:
and inserting the eight first connecting columns 4 into the ground outside the circular pipe culvert outer template 1, and inserting the eight second connecting columns 5 into the ground outside the eight first connecting columns 4.
The other ends of the sixteen first connecting rods 2 penetrate through the first connecting columns 4 through the first through holes 21, one ends of the sixteen first connecting rods 2 are welded and fixed to the top and the bottom of the periphery of the outer wall of the circular pipe culvert outer formwork 1, and the sixteen first connecting rods 2 are arranged along the radial direction of the circular pipe culvert outer formwork 1. The welding height of the first connecting rod 2 can be adjusted according to actual requirements.
The two ends of sixteen second connecting rods 3 respectively pass through the eight first connecting columns 4 and the second connecting columns 5 through the second through holes 31, and the second connecting rods 3 and the first connecting rods 2 can be arranged in an up-and-down stacked mode.
The eight support rods 6 are arranged between the eight second connecting rods 3 located above and the ground, and the second connecting rods 3 are locked and fixed with the first connecting columns 4 and the second connecting columns 5 through bolts and nuts. And finally, paving an operation pedal 7 on the eight second connecting rods 3 above the operation pedal, forming a circumferential safe operation platform outside the circular pipe culvert external template 1, wherein constructors can perform prefabrication operation of the circular pipe culvert on the operation pedal 7, and the eight second connecting columns 5 can provide protection for the constructors on the periphery.
After the circular pipe culvert is prefabricated, the safe operation platform can be separated from the circular pipe culvert external template 1 only by pulling out the eight first connecting columns 4, and the circular pipe culvert can be conveniently demolished and taken out. When prefabricating next round pipe culvert again, only need through first connecting column 4 reconnect second connecting rod 3 with head rod 2 can, easy dismounting, swift.
